O'Hare Airport implements a range of environmental initiatives, and the focus on recycling and noise reduction programs is particularly significant in its sustainability efforts. Recycling programs at the airport aim to reduce waste and encourage the repurposing of materials, which contributes to a more sustainable operational model. By diverting recyclable materials away from landfills, the airport minimizes its environmental footprint and promotes a circular economy.

Additionally, noise reduction programs are critical in addressing the impact of airport operations on surrounding communities. Measures might include modifications to flight paths, the implementation of quieter aircraft technologies, or sound insulation for nearby homes. These initiatives not only enhance community relations but also ensure compliance with regulatory standards for noise pollution.

Together, these programs highlight O'Hare's commitment to minimizing its environmental impact while balancing the demands of busy airport operations.
